欧姆龙PLC指令表

生活经验09

本文目录

  1. 欧姆龙cp1e编程方法?
  2. 欧姆龙plc控制伺服编程实例?
  3. 欧姆龙plc指令中时间继电器TIMX 0017 D450是什么意思?
  4. 欧姆龙plc的指令-L的意思它与-C指令的区别?
  5. 欧姆龙PLC的SPED指令脉冲频率怎么设置?

欧姆龙cp1e编程方法?

欧姆龙CP1E是一种可编程控制器(PLC),用于自动化控制和机器人控制等应用。以下是欧姆龙CP1E的编程方法概述:

1. 软件选择:首先,您需要选择适合欧姆龙CP1E的编程软件。欧姆龙提供了CX-Programmer软件作为编程工具,它可以用于创建、编辑和调试CP1E程序。您可以从欧姆龙官方网站上下载和安装该软件。

欧姆龙PLC指令表,第1张

2. 编程环境设置:在CX-Programmer中,选择CP1E型号,并创建一个新的项目。然后,您可以设置PLC的连接方式,如串口通信或以太网通信,并选择适当的通信设置。

3. 编写程序:使用CX-Programmer的图形化编程界面,您可以使用函数块图(FBD)、梯形图(LD)或指令列表(IL)等编程语言,根据您的需求编写程序。您可以使用不同的指令、函数块和变量定义来实现逻辑和控制。

4. 下载和调试:完成程序编写后,您需要将程序下载到CP1E控制器中。通过串口或以太网连接将PC与PLC连接,并使用CX-Programmer中的下载功能将程序上传到PLC中。然后,您可以使用CX-Programmer中的调试工具,例如在线监视和断点,在PLC上调试和验证程序。

5. 用户界面和通信:CP1E还可以通过HMI(人机界面)和其他外部设备进行通信和交互。您可以设计和开发适合您应用的用户界面,并使用适当的通信协议与其他设备进行通信。

请注意,以上是一个概述,具体的编程方法可能会根据您的应用需求和欧姆龙CP1E型号的不同而有所变化。建议您根据欧姆龙提供的官方文档和编程手册,详细了解和学习CP1E的编程方法。

欧姆龙plc控制伺服编程实例?

以下是一个欧姆龙PLC控制伺服的简单实例。

假设有一个工控系统需要控制一个伺服电机,实现简单的位置控制。具体实现步骤如下:

1. 确定控制器和伺服的型号、通信协议以及控制要求。

2. 配置PLC的输入输出、通信模块。

3. 配置伺服控制器的工作模式,设置伺服的参数和初始位置等。

4. 编写控制逻辑程序,将PLC与伺服控制器进行通信并实现位置控制。

例如,以下是一个用欧姆龙CX-Programmer编写的简单的PLC控制伺服位置的程序:

```

LD W0 ;读取PLC输入端口的信号

CP #1000 ;判断输入信号是否为1000

JNZ LBL1

; 位置0控制信号

MOV #0 D1

JMP LBL2

LBL1:

; 位置1控制信号

MOV #1000 D1

LBL2:

; 将D1中的位置控制信号发送给伺服控制器

MOV D1 D0

OUT #100 D0

; 循环执行程序

JMP #0

```

以上程序的作用是读取PLC输入信号,根据信号值设置伺服电机的位置控制信号并将其发送给伺服控制器。具体实现方式是将位置控制信号写入D1寄存器,然后将其发送给伺服控制器的输出口。

需要注意的是,以上程序仅作为参考,并不能直接在实际应用中使用。实际应用中需要根据具体的控制要求进行调整和优化。同时,还需要结合伺服控制器的使用手册,根据实际情况进行参数设置和调试。

欧姆龙plc指令中时间继电器TIMX 0017 D450是什么意思?

时间继电器的设定值不是固定常数,是在DM区(第450DM区)内

欧姆龙plc的指令-L的意思它与-C指令的区别?

无进位带符号双字二进制减 -L/@-L有进位带符号二进制减-C/ @-C 加@表示上升沿执行

欧姆龙PLC的SPED指令脉冲频率怎么设置?

sped指令有三个参数第一个是端口第二控制字就是发脉冲方式第三个是频率 这个值在内存中是16进制如数值为1F4即为十进制的500 如你程序中这个鞋的是d110程序实际用的d111d110两个合起来的数字,因为有的时候数据会超过ffff。当D111为0003,d110为ff1e那实际频率就是16#3ff1e。即261918hz这个数值我随便定的可能太大了不过听说新omron出了1mhz的脉冲模块牛逼啊 这个d中的数据你可以直接用内存工具写进去d区断电时保持的。每次运行指令他会调用内存数据。 也可以用其他指令传送进去例如mov,+-...等指令写进去